Transaction 1501cca569f26627deb2b6423c01d892fa034d837a81b90c2c99de14c4fa7d76
1 Input
1 Output
-
1501cca569f26627deb2b6423c01d892fa034d837a81b90c2c99de14c4fa7d76:0
- value
- 52730092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45dccc3e56651d9ad958271869518d56ea524b73 OP_EQUAL
- address
- 384R45hzZt1U8xn2XS9XTBeEDWfWThXXpY